A Plumber Can Check the Supply Lines
A supply line, specifically a dishwasher adapter, links the dishwashing machine to a water source. A plumber can ensure that the line is suitable with both your dishwasher and water resource if you purchase a new supply line. A specialist plumber can inspect it to make sure that it's in good condition and also does not have any leaks if you make a decision to make use of an existing supply line.
An Improper Installation Can Void the Dishwasher's Guarantee
Before mounting a dish washer on your very own, you must read the warranty thoroughly. Unless you are handy and have experience setting up dishwashing machines, you need to employ a plumber so you don't risk your service warranty.
Setting Up a Dishwashing Machine Needs a Variety of Tools
If you do not have a range of devices on hand, you might require to make a trip to Lowe's or Residence Depot. To mount a dishwashing machine, you need the complying with tools: pliers, a flexible wrench, a set of screwdrivers, a tube cutter, and opening saws.
Not Installing Your Dish Washer Appropriately Can Lead to a Mountain of Troubles
Not just can mounting a dish washer appropriately nullify your warranty, however it can likewise produce a mess. If you improperly mount your dishwashing machine to the rubbish disposal, you might observe poignant smells or have residue on your dishes.
A Plumber Can Complete the Work Affordably as well as Swiftly
A plumber can install your dish washer in one to two hours. The typical plumber won't charge more than a couple of hundred dollars to install your dish washer.

How to Install and Remove a Dishwasher
DIY Dishwasher Installation
Dishwashers have three basis connections: a water supply, a drain line, and an electrical hookup. Figuring out how to hook up a dishwasher is not difficult. Quite simply, you just disconnect the water drain, and electrical connections from the old dishwasher and then hook the new dishwasher up to the existing connections. Installing a dishwasher is simple as long as you have good electrical and plumbing connections. First, you’ll need to remove your old dishwasher.
